The Allegany County New York Human Services Committee met on July 15, 2026, to discuss various departmental updates and procurement-related matters. Key procurement actions included approval to fill a vacant aging service technician position funded 100% by state grants, with some budgetary clarifications pending. The committee also approved renewal of a state drinking water enhancement grant and contracts for early intervention and preschool evaluation services. Additionally, multiple new grant applications were approved for the Child Advocacy Center, including funding for legal services, operational costs, domestic trafficking victim support, and technology enhancements such as interactive touch tables. An amendment to a prior resolution correcting a legal name on a county youth board appointment was also approved. These actions reflect ongoing efforts to secure funding and contracts supporting county health and social services programs.
